Android-Java RSA Decrypt

i need to create a public key for RSA algorithm from a binary string. My code is: String pubKey = 'tihq/Gk3OUs5NzP+XTRKXBwSxHtB0TWn0RREcpXEtp316tyD9DzKaIbdKexb/mRr'; byte[] keyByt

Solution 1:

SOLVED. The problem is that i have modulus and exponent and so i must to do this:

String pubKey = "tihq/Gk3OUs5NzP+XTRKXBwSxHtB0TWn0RREcpXEtp316tyD9DzKaIbdKexb/mRr"; //64 caratteri
String exponent = "AQAB";

byte[] keyBytes = Base64.decode(pubKey,Base64.DEFAULT);
byte[] exponentByte = Base64.decode(exponent,Base64.DEFAULT);

KeyFactory keyFactory = KeyFactory.getInstance("RSA");

RSAPublicKeySpec pubKeySpec = new RSAPublicKeySpec(new BigInteger(keyBytes), new BigInteger(exponentByte));
RSAPublicKey publicKey = (RSAPublicKey) keyFactory.generatePublic(pubKeySpec);
